The Center for Development of Advanced Computing (C-DAC) has recruited the posts including Project Engineer. Candidates can apply by visiting the official website cdac.in.
Vacancy Details:

Educational qualification:
- Degree of graduation/post graduation in subject related to college/institute recognized by AICTE/UGC.
- Candidates will have to present CGPA/DGPA/OGPA or letter grade certificate at the time of application.
- Candidates who are in the last semester of degree courses can also apply.
Edge Limit:
Maximum 35 – 40 years according to the post
Salary:
4.49 – 22.9 lakh rupees annually according to the post
How to apply:
- CDAC official website www.cdac.in Go to
- After clicking on the career button, click on the Registration Form link.
- Click on the new registration link on the next page and register.
- Upload the documents by entering the necessary details.
- Submit the form. Keep a printout of it.
